Attorney for R. Kelly, Says The Singer Was Attacked By Inmate

Ever since R. Kelly has been locked up on federal charges of child pornography and other crimes as well. But since he has been sitting in jail waiting for his trial, his attorneys have been trying everything to get him to wait it out, outside of his cell. When the pandemic hit, R. Kelly's attorney was trying to get him out of jail for fear of the singer contracting the coronavirus. But according to CNN, his attorneys say he was attacked in his jail cell by a fellow inmate, and they are asking for R. Kelly to be released again. R. Kelly's attorney, Doug Anton said they got word R. Kelly was on his bed when another inmate came in and started to punch him, but guards stopped the assault almost immediately. The singer didn't sustain any injuries. However, another attorney said the legal team got conflicting reports about R. Kelly's injuries, but haven't been able to speak with him. TMZ said the inmate was upset they facility was on lockdown because of all of the protesters for R. Kelly outside of the facility. We hear the singer is now in solitary confinement.
